A Wake-Up Call from My Apple Watch
Just over five years ago, I experienced something I didn’t expect on my birthday morning: a health alert from my Apple Watch. At first, I thought it was the usual warning when the battery is running low, signaling that the device was about to die. But it wasn’t the battery. Instead, it was an alert that my Apple Watch had detected signs of an irregular heart rhythm, potentially indicating atrial fibrillation (AFib).
At the time, I was more confused than concerned. I was not experiencing any obvious symptoms—no dizziness, no chest pain—nothing out of the ordinary. So, I simply went back to sleep, thinking it might have been a mistake or a false alarm. But after about 40 minutes, I gave in to my growing curiosity and decided to visit the hospital to get checked out.
Once I arrived at the hospital and explained the situation to the doctor, he was understandably skeptical. After all, it’s not common for a smartwatch to correctly diagnose a serious health condition. However, the doctor hooked me up to the ECG machine, which was the same type of device used in the Apple Watch. The result was clear: I was in AFib. My heart rhythm was irregular, which, if left unchecked, could lead to dangerous complications like blood clots that could travel to the brain or lungs.
Despite the clear diagnosis, I felt no symptoms. The ECG readings confirmed something was wrong, but I didn’t feel sick, unless I consciously tried to notice something. It was a surreal experience that made me realize how advanced modern technology has become in the realm of health.
Looking Back: A Critical Health Discovery
The discovery of my AFib was something that could have easily gone unnoticed without the Apple Watch. Prior to owning the device, I had never experienced any severe symptoms, and had I not worn a smartwatch with the ECG feature, I may never have known I had a serious heart condition. Though I didn’t feel ill, the Apple Watch played a crucial role in alerting me to a potential health risk that could have been fatal if ignored.
In the end, I’m grateful that I was able to identify the condition early. After receiving the diagnosis, I was prescribed antiarrhythmic medication for a while. Today, I’m in much better health, regularly visiting cardiologists and undergoing check-ups. I’ve also made exercise a part of my daily routine, which has had a profound impact on my overall well-being.
